The STP6NB90: The 900 V rating suits universal-input designs. The TO-220 through-hole package allows mounting to a heatsink for the 135 W maximum power dissipation, though the junction temperature is limited to 150°C.
The gate charge of 55 nC at 10 V is moderate for a 900 V device. The input capacitance of 1400 pF at 25 V drain-source confirms the gate drive is not unusually heavy. The gate threshold voltage maximum of 5 V at 250 µA drain current means a 10 V gate drive is needed to achieve the rated 2 Ohm Rds(on); a 5 V logic-level drive will not fully enhance the channel, so plan for a 10 V supply rail or a bootstrap circuit.

Thermal and mechanical — TO-220 mounting
The maximum junction temperature is 150°C, so derate the power dissipation linearly above 25°C case temperature. The gate-source voltage is limited to ±30 V, which is generous but still requires a zener clamp if the gate drive overshoots.
